An elevation certificate is a verification of how at risk your home is for flooding. This elevation information is needed to show compliance with the floodplain management ordinance. The lowest floor elevation might be the most important factor that determines your homes rating. Use of this certificate does not provide a waiver of the flood insurance purchase requirement. The certificate contributes to the calculation of your premium by estimating the likelihood that rising floodwaters will reach the lowest floor of your home.

A flood elevation certificate EC is a document needed to verify your propertys elevation relative to the estimated height floodwaters could reach in the event of a major flood especially in high-risk zones. The BFE is the elevation that floodwaters are estimated to have a 1 percent chance of reaching or exceeding in any given year.
